Adjacency is not the same as peering. Being next to each other in a path covers paid transit, settlement-free peering and customer connections alike, and routing data cannot distinguish them. Treat this as "these networks exchange routes", nothing more specific.

Internet exchanges where Packet Clearing House has a port recorded for AS4058, largest fabric first. An exchange is shared switching where networks interconnect directly rather than paying a transit provider to carry traffic between them, so turning up at one is a deliberate choice about how this network wants to be reached. Unlike the tables above, this is recorded rather than inferred. An address on a peering LAN is at that exchange by definition. Two carve-outs all the same. Member ports counts every participant at the exchange, not this network's ports, so read it as a size proxy. And an absent exchange means PCH has no record of it, not that the network is not there.
